WebStates that impose a supermajority requirement to pass the budget do so in a variety of ways. Of the 10 states that have the requirement, only three—Arkansas, Nebraska and Rhode Island—impose it on budgets submitted on time and within expenditure limits.
WebJan 29, 2010 · The California Constitution has required a two-thirds legislative vote to pass a budget since 1933. But another burden was added in 1978, when Proposition 13 passed, also mandating a...
WebNov 2, 2010 · Proposition 25 lowered the previous two-thirds (66.67%) vote to a simple majority vote for the California State Legislature to pass the state's budget.
